-/*
- * NAME
- * times01.c
- *
- * DESCRIPTION
- * Testcase to check the basic functionality of the times() system call.
- *
- * ALGORITHM
- * This testcase checks the values that times(2) system call returns.
- * Start a process, and spend some CPU time by performing a spin in
- * a for-loop. Then use the times() system call, to determine the
- * cpu time/sleep time, and other statistics.
- *
- * USAGE: <for command-line>
- * times01 [-c n] [-f] [-P x] [-t]
- * where, -c n : Run n copies concurrently.
- * -f : Turn off functionality Testing.
- * -P x : Pause for x seconds between iterations.
- * -t : Turn on syscall timing.
- *
- * History
- * 07/2001 John George
- * -Ported
- *
- * Restrictions
- * NONE
- */

-#include <sys/types.h>
-#include <sys/times.h>
-#include <errno.h>
-#include <sys/wait.h>
-#include <test.h>
-#include <usctest.h>
-
-char *TCID = "times01";
-int TST_TOTAL = 1;
-extern int Tst_count;
-int exp_enos[]={0};
-
-void setup(void);
-void cleanup(void);
-
-main(int argc, char **argv)
-{
- const char *msg; /* message returned from parse_opts */
-
- struct tms buf1, buf2;
- time_t start_time, end_time;
- int i, pid1, pid2, status, fail=0;
-
- /* parse standard options */
- if ((msg = parse_opts(argc, argv, (option_t *)NULL, NULL)) !=
- (char *)NULL) {
- tst_brkm(TBROK, cleanup, "OPTION PARSING ERROR - %s", msg);
- /*NOTREACHED*/
- }
-
- setup();
-
-
- for (i = 0; i < 1000000; i++);
- /*
- * At least some CPU time must be used. This is
- * achieved by executing the times(2) call for
- * atleast 5 secs. This logic makes it independant
- * of the processor speed.
- */
- start_time = time(NULL);
- for (;;) {
- if (times(&buf1) == -1) {
- TEST_ERROR_LOG(errno);
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Call to times(2) "
- "failed, errno = %d", errno);
- }
- end_time = time(NULL);
- if ((end_time - start_time) > 5) {
- break;
- }
- }
- if (times(&buf1) == -1) {
- TEST_ERROR_LOG(errno);
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Call to times(2) failed, "
- "errno = %d", errno);
- } else {
- /*
- * Perform functional verification if test
- * executed without (-f) option.
- */
- if (STD_FUNCTIONAL_TEST) {
- if (buf1.tms_utime == 0) {
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Error: times() report "
- "0 user time");
- fail=1;
- }
- if (buf1.tms_stime == 0) {
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Error: times() report "
- "0 system time");
- fail=1;
- }
- if (buf1.tms_cutime != 0) {
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Error: times() report "
- "%d child user time",
- buf1.tms_cutime);
- fail=1;
- }
- if (buf1.tms_cstime != 0) {
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Error: times() report " "%d child system time",
- buf1.tms_cstime);
- fail=1;
- }
-
- pid2 = fork();
- if (pid2 < 0) {
- tst_brkm(TFAIL, cleanup, "Fork failed");
- /*NOTREACHED*/
- } else if (pid2 == 0) {
- for (i = 0; i < 2000000; i++);
- /*
- * Atleast some CPU time must be used
- * even in the child process (thereby
- * making it independent of the
- * processor speed). In fact the child
- * uses twice as much CPU time.
- */
- start_time = time(NULL);
- for (;;) {
- if (times(&buf2) == -1) {
- tst_resm(TFAIL,
- "Call to times "
- "failed, "
- "errno = %d",
- errno);
- exit(1);
- }
- end_time = time(NULL);
- if ((end_time - start_time)
- > 10) {
- break;
- }
- }
- exit(0);
- }
- waitpid(pid2, &status, 0);
- if (WEXITSTATUS(status) != 0) {
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Call to times(2) "
- "failed in child");
- }
- if (times(&buf2) == -1) {
- TEST_ERROR_LOG(TEST_ERRNO);
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Call to times failed "
- "errno = %d", errno);
- fail=1;
- }
- if (buf1.tms_utime > buf2.tms_utime) {
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Error: parents's "
- "user time(%d) before child "
- "> parent's user time (%d) "
- "after child",
- buf1.tms_utime,
- buf2.tms_utime);
- fail=1;
- }
- if (buf2.tms_cutime == 0) {
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Error: times() "
- "report %d child user "
- "time should be > than "
- "zero", buf2.tms_cutime);
- fail=1;
- }
- if (buf2.tms_cstime == 0) {
- tst_resm(TFAIL, "Error: times() "
- "report %d child system time "
- "should be > than zero",
- buf2.tms_cstime);
- fail=1;
- }
- if (fail == 0) {
- tst_resm(TPASS, "%s: Functionality "
- "test passed", TCID);
- }
-
- } else {
- tst_resm(TPASS, "%s call succeeded", TCID);
- }
- }
- cleanup();
- /*NOTREACHED*/
-}
